A bit late on this one. Opens tomorrow evening 6-9pm. DEM 189 and Plea present “Entomology” an immersion into the world of insects. Should be mad. Who: Plea and Dem 189 What: Entomology Where: GIANT MOLOTOW Gallery – 169 Johnston st Collingwood. When: Opening Night Friday the 28th of June from 6pm to 9pm runs to the 8th
